Taliban Leaders Among 21 Rebels Killed In NATO Airstrike
KABUL: (Middle East Press) At least 21 Taliban insurgents were killed following an airstrike by NATO-led coalition forces in southern Helmand province.
Provincial government media office, following a statement, said the airstrike was carried out on Sunday in Marjah district.
The statement further added that the insurgents were scheming to carry out coordinated attacks on security check posts in Qari Saadi vicinity.
A number of the leading Taliban leaders were also among those killed during the airstrike, the statement added.
The Taliban militants group has not commented regarding the report yet.
